WaitForDeviceDatetimePreparer
public class WaitForDeviceDatetimePreparer
extends BaseTargetPreparer
java.lang.Object | ||
↳ | com.android.tradefed.targetprep.BaseTargetPreparer | |
↳ | com.android.tradefed.targetprep.WaitForDeviceDatetimePreparer |
等待在设备上设置日期时间的ITargetPreparer
如果 datetime 未在超时内设置,则此准备程序可以选择强制TargetSetupError
,或者强制主机 datetime 到设备上,
概括
公共构造函数 | |
---|---|
WaitForDeviceDatetimePreparer () |
公共方法 | |
---|---|
void | setDatetimeWaitTimeout (long datetimeWaitTimeout) 设置等待有效设备日期时间的超时 |
void | setForceDatetime (boolean forceDatetime) 设置日期时间是否应该从主机强制到设备 |
void | setForceSetupError (boolean forceSetupError) 如果日期时间设置不正确,则设置用于强制 |
void | setUp ( TestInformation testInfo) |
受保护的方法 | |
---|---|
IRunUtil | getRunUtil () |
公共构造函数
WaitForDeviceDatetimePreparer
public WaitForDeviceDatetimePreparer ()
公共方法
设置日期时间等待超时
public void setDatetimeWaitTimeout (long datetimeWaitTimeout)
设置等待有效设备日期时间的超时
参数 | |
---|---|
datetimeWaitTimeout | long |
setForceDatetime
public void setForceDatetime (boolean forceDatetime)
设置日期时间是否应该从主机强制到设备
参数 | |
---|---|
forceDatetime | boolean |
setForceSetupError
public void setForceSetupError (boolean forceSetupError)
如果日期时间设置不正确,则设置用于强制TargetSetupError
布尔值。
参数 | |
---|---|
forceSetupError | boolean |
设置
public void setUp (TestInformation testInfo)
参数 | |
---|---|
testInfo | TestInformation |
投掷 | |
---|---|
BuildError | |
DeviceNotAvailableException | |
TargetSetupError |